Best to pick up a 12v Tire inflator,couple of cans of quick seal/emergency tire filler, and a tire repair kit. Unless its a big blowout, the quick fill will get you off the freeway and then you can take it off, vent it carefully ( they use butane for pressure) then ream out the hole and stick in a rubber repair strip and fill it back up. I've done it in the past quite successfully.
